I've been trying to figure out which Help features do not meet 508 accessibility requirements and should not be used in projects that must meet those requirements. Below I've listed the features I think need my group needs to avoid. Please let me know if you agree, and if you can think of other features that fall into this category. Features to avoid: Drop-down text, Expanding text, Togglers, Links and cross-references that open in a popup window, the glossary feature (both the left-pane glossary tab and any popups/expanding text in topics), Related Topics links that open as a popup (OK if they appear as a list). This is for HTML5 Help output.
